Taconite Plant Silver Bay Mn. Reserve mining company opened one of the first taconite processing plants in minnesota at silver bay in 1956. The northshore mining plant in silver bay, minn., is one of six taconite processing facilities in the state that will have to reduce mercury emissions under a new rule. This infamous photo shows what that looked like in practice: The dumping site in silver bay. Here an incredible amount of waste materials was simply dumped into the lake —. When one drives by the northshore plant in silver bay, taconite pellets are stacked high waiting for shipment. The company town was built to process taconite mined and shipped by train from babbitt, minnesota, sixty miles to the northwest. The reserve mining company discharged taconite tailings directly into lake superior for 25 years, creating a massive tailings delta and polluting the waters of the lake.
